Unlocking the Past: $2 Million in Stuck Ethereum Funds Released
In a remarkable turn of events, security researcher 0xflorent has uncovered a flaw in the 2016 HongCoin token sale contract, allowing him to unlock approximately $2 million that had been trapped in the contract for nearly nine years. This incident, which marks the second recovery of funds that 0xflorent has made public in just eight days, highlights the ongoing challenges and opportunities within the Ethereum blockchain ecosystem.

Market Context
The Ethereum blockchain, launched in 2015, has become a cornerstone of the decentralized finance (DeFi) ecosystem and a platform for Initial Coin Offerings (ICOs). However, as seen in this recent incident, many ICOs from the early days have left investors with locked funds due to flawed contracts or lack of follow-through from project teams. The ability for savvy security researchers like 0xflorent to identify and exploit vulnerabilities in these contracts not only helps recover funds but also brings to light the importance of robust smart contract auditing.
Historically, Ethereum has grappled with its share of vulnerabilities, with the infamous DAO hack in 2016 serving as a stark reminder of the risks inherent in smart contracts. Since then, the community has pushed for improved coding standards and better auditing practices, yet incidents like this continue to occur. The recovery of such large sums, especially after being locked for so long, can influence market sentiment and investor confidence in not just Ethereum but the broader cryptocurrency landscape.
